Correspondingly, how much do cab drivers make in London? As London taxi drivers are self-employed and dictate how many hours they work, the role – and therefore the salary – is highly individualised. Estimates indicate that the average driver earns around £625 per week.

Do taxi drivers own their cars?

Vehicles are generally owned, inspected, and maintained by the taxi company and are leased to the drivers. Some of the companies have “owner drivers,” who are drivers that own their own vehicle, pay a reduced weekly lease, and have to pay for maintenance on the vehicle.

How does a taxi driver make money?

They can get paid in two different ways: either by a percentage (usually about a third) of the gross fares, or by renting the cab by the day or week and paying all fuel costs. … If they gross $200 in fares on a good day, they clear maybe $75 when you subtract gasoline costs.

How much does it cost to become a taxi driver UK?

Here is a rough guide to costs for getting a taxi driver and private hire licence in London. So, you can expect to pay in the region of £1,132.09 at a minimum to become a taxi driver in London. To become a private hire driver in London, you can expect to pay £627.50 or more, plus the GP fee for the medical.

How do I become a London black taxi driver?

  1. You must be at least 18 years old at the time of applying (although you cannot be licensed until you are 21 years old).
  2. You must hold a full DVLA, Northern Ireland, or other European Economic Area state driving licence.
  3. You must have the right to live and work in the UK.

How much does a black cab driver earn UK?

Most put in a 40- to 50-hour week and earn around £23,000 after expenses. It’s not a cheap business to run. A new vehicle costs £28,000, insurance £1,600 a year, garage fees another £1,300 and then there are repairs on top of that.

Can a taxi refuse to take you?

Taxi drivers are within their rights to refuse a fair – but only if they have a “reasonable excuse” or the passenger wants to travel outside of the controlled district. … Taxi journeys that start and end in the area where that driver is licensed (controlled district) cannot be refused without reasonable excuse.
